예제 #1
0
async def create_user(user: User):
    user_db = UserTable()
    user_db.name = user.name
    user_db.password = user.password
    session.add(user_db)
    session.commit()
    return user_db
예제 #2
0
파일: main.py 프로젝트: sang-rak/TIL
def create_users(name: str, age: int):
    
    user = UserTable()
    user.name = name
    user.age = age
    
    session.add(user)
    session.commit()

    return f"{name} create.."
예제 #3
0
async def create_user(users:  User):
    #data = { (id: 0), (name: uname), (age: uage)};
    userlist=list(users) #2차원배열로 변환
    uname=userlist[1][1] #user_list.html. 35번줄에서 String으로 바꿔줘서 이렇게 써야함
    uage=userlist[2][1]

    user = UserTable()
    user.name = uname
    user.age = uage

    session.add(user)
    session.commit()

    return {'result_msg', f'{uname} Registered...'}
예제 #4
0
async def create_users(users: User):
    
    #data = {(id: 0), (name: uname), (age: uage) }:

    userlist = list(users)
    uname = userlist[1][1]
    uage = userlist[2][1]

    user = UserTable()
    user.name = uname
    user.age = uage
    
    session.add(user)
    session.commit()

    return { "result_msg", f"{name} create.." }
예제 #5
0
def handler(event, context):
    app_id = os.environ["APPID"]
    user_table_name = os.environ["USER_TABLE"]
    system_table_name = os.environ["SYSTEM_TABLE"]
    dynamodb = boto3.resource('dynamodb')
    user_table = UserTable(dynamodb.Table(user_table_name))
    system_table = SystemTable(dynamodb.Table(system_table_name))
    weather_client = WeatherClient(app_id)
    main_handler = MainRunner(user_table, system_table, UserRunnerGenerator(weather_client))
    return main_handler.run()
예제 #6
0
async def create_user(name: str, age: int):
    user = UserTable()
    user.name = name
    user.age = age
    session.add(user)
    session.commit()